Output 31e386c8c8dca1fb3678c0af4503494ccb216a93c0e51d80b7e11714ca8d503b:68

value
208372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db7b552dce83fe8cb420516564c0b15052b9bd3e OP_EQUAL
address
3MhXes1BgjqsFRmzVE6raAP6TkGRmDrJjk
transaction
31e386c8c8dca1fb3678c0af4503494ccb216a93c0e51d80b7e11714ca8d503b
confirmations
229521
spent
true